- Border by Laura Waddington (27’ - 2004 - ov st fr - UK)
In 2002, Laura Waddington spent months in the fields around Sangatte Red Cross camp, France with Afghan and Iraqi refugees, who were trying to cross the channel tunnel to England.
Filmed at night with a small video camera, the figures lit only by the distant car headlights on the motorways, Border is a personal account of the refugees’ plight and the police violence that followed the camp’s closure.

- Sub by Julien Loustau (45’ - 2006 - ov - FR)
Lake Vostok is a prisoner under Antartic ice, isolated from the rest of the world for millions of years.
This exceptional environment may harbour unknown life-forms. The only technology which would allow us to reach the lake without the risk of contaminating it would be the cryobot, a probe conceived by Nasa for the exploration of sub-glacial oceans on Mars and in Europe...
